When Ratchet returned with Jazz and Silverbolt, Sideswipe and Hound were there, too.
“We all thought this was big enough that we wanted to take a look,” Hound said. “Hope you don’t mind a bigger crowd.”
“Let’s not call too much attention to this yet,” Optimus Prime said. “Where’s Prowl?”
“He said he’d gotten a lead about Axer from another one of the Junkions and he was going to go run it down,” Jazz said.
Optimus Prime nodded. “Okay. Sideswipe, you and Jazz take a spin up along the ridge to see if any of the Junkions are watching us.”
“On our way,” Jazz said. “Let’s go.”
The terrain of Junkion was so rough that Cybertronians could go only in alt-form along the roads gouged out for the transport of raw materials and salvage. The two Autobots walked up to the crest of the ridge and turned to walk away from their landing site, toward where they first had encountered Wreck-Gar.
“Isn’t that Axer?” Hound said suddenly.
Optimus Prime looked. Jouncing down the slope from the ridgetop was a heavy-wheeled off-road cycle, blue and gray with red highlights.
“Looks like him,” Silverbolt said. “Wonder what he’s doing.”
“Find Prowl,” Optimus Prime said. “Hound. Go find Prowl right now.”
“Quick as I can,” Hound said.
Optimus Prime and Silverbolt watched him skirt the area around what they all now considered Axer’s ship and head back toward the landing site. The heavy cycle didn’t change its pace, and when it got to the roadbed, sure enough, it took Axer’s form again, and the suspicious bot moved quickly away in the direction Sideswipe had gone.
“You don’t think he’s following Sideswipe, do you?” Optimus Prime asked.
“Might be,” Silverbolt said. “But why?”
“There’s a lot of whys when it comes to this Axer,” said Optimus Prime.
“That’s true enough,” Silverbolt said. He looked down and watched as Ratchet worked through a careful examination of Shearbolt’s body. “Soon as Prowl is back, we should move this bot and tell Wreck-Gar.”
“Don’t rush me,” Ratchet said.
“Nobody’s rushing anyone,” Silverbolt said.
“Don’t talk to me,” Ratchet said.
“Then quit … never mind,” Silverbolt said. “Prime. You want me to follow Axer?”
“I don’t think so. I want to keep this low-profile,” Optimus Prime said. He didn’t want Silverbolt’s flight abilities to be remarked on. The Junkions didn’t seem hostile—they seemed, in fact, completely indifferent to the Autobot quest—but with a dead body at his feet, Optimus Prime thought that it was probably best to give away as little as possible to whoever on Junkion might have bad intentions.
“You’re not going to like this,” Ratchet said, returning Optimus Prime’s attention to the situation immediately at hand.
“What am I not going to like about it?” Optimus asked. Prowl arrived, and Optimus waved him in. “We’re about to get Ratchet’s report. Then you can go chase Axer,” he said. “We just spotted him.”
